Easy Vegan Birria Tacos
Serves: 6-8 Tacos
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Marinate: 1hour
Cooking time: 10 min

Ingredients:
1-2 Lb King Oyster mushrooms
6-8 Flour or Corn Tortillas
1 cup vegan shredded cheese
Cilantro or parsley and onion to top
Marinate
1/3 cup Olive oil
1 tsp Black Pepper
1/2 tsp Salt
1/2 tsp Cayenne Pepper
1Tbsp Fajita Seasoning Powder
1 tsp Onion Powder
1 tsp Garlic Powder
1/3 cup Liquid Smoke or Tamari/ Soy sauce
3 tbsp Tomato paste
1/3 cup water
Method
Wash and pat dry your mushrooms.
Using a fork or fingers shred mushrooms into small strips to get that meaty texture.
Mix marinate ingredients in a bowl or container and mix well.
Add mushrooms and toss until all pieces are cover in marinade and place in the fridge to marinate for 1 hour or overnight ( the longer the time, the better the taste gets!)
Once marinated remove from the fridge add olive oil to a medium heated pan and add mushroom mix and cook until mushrooms are soft and slightly browns and crunchy.
While mushrooms cook, place one tortilla at a time on top of the mix so the tortilla sucks in the flavour of the marinade and set aside into another plate until the mushroom meat is ready.
Once mushroom meat is cooked transfer to a bowl. Using the same pan add one tortilla at a time, add mushroom meat to one side of the tortilla, add cheese and fold.
Cook the taco for 30 second on each side and repeat with all tacos.
Top with onion cilantro and lime juice to taste. Enjoy!
